3. For the Variable Selection node, which statement describes the R-squared variable selection criterion?
Select one:
Response:
A) It looks for a set of colinear inputs that correlate with the target.
B) It uses a chi-squared Decision Tree with no Bonferoni adjustment to select the relevant inputs.
C) It is similar to a decision tree algorithm in being able to detect nonlinear and non-additive relationships between inputs and the target.
D) It uses a squared correlation and then a stepwise regression to eliminate irrelevant inputs.
4. Choose the correct statement that illustrates Decision Tree Split Search for continuous (interval) inputs:
Select one:
Response:
A) Each unique value has the potential of being the optimal split point, except for the extreme observation.
B) The variable goes through a non-linear transformation, and the transformed variable is used for testing.
C) Each unique value has the potential of being the optimal split point.
D) The variable goes through a binning process, the bins are weighted based on the proportion of events in each bin, and then finally tested as an optimal split point.
5. In SAS Enterprise Miner's Decision Tree node, which of the following types of target variable can be used?
Response:
A) all of the above
B) nominal with any number of categories
C) interval
D) binary
